  • Abstract
    Summary form only given. A bidirectional transmission over a single fiber is cost-effective in a wavelength division multiplexing (WDM) self-healing ring network. A bidirectional wavelength add/drop multiplexer (B-WADM) is a key component in the realization of this optical network. Several configurations of B-WADM have been proposed and demonstrated. We propose a new structure of B-WADM using multiport optical circulators and fiber Bragg gratings.
